Team Liquid vs GamerLegion Result PGL Wallachia Season 8 2026

Team Liquid defeated GamerLegion 2-1 on April 18, 2026, in the PGL Wallachia Season 8 opening round at PGL Studio in Bucharest, Romania. The games went 46 minutes in Game 1 Liquid win, 39 minutes in Game 2 GL win, and 47 minutes in Game 3 Liquid win. Liquid advance in the upper bracket. GamerLegion drop to the lower bracket.

Game results

Game 1 - Team Liquid win in 46 minutes

Liquid controlled Game 1 through Nisha's Puck - his 11/2/14 KDA and 34,500 net worth giving Liquid the mid-lane map control that their team-fight system converted into structural advantages across the extended 46-minute game. His 12.5 KDA reflected a player whose Puck mobility created the pick-off opportunities that prevented GamerLegion from establishing their preferred defensive patterns across the mid-game.

Game 2 - GamerLegion win in 39 minutes

GamerLegion levelled the series through Ghost's Luna - his 9/1/12 KDA and 27,600 net worth the primary carry engine of GL's Map 2 response. The 39-minute game was significantly faster than Game 1 - reflecting a GamerLegion draft that specifically addressed Liquid's Game 1 pick-off patterns and created the structural space for Ghost's Luna to scale without the disruption that Nisha's Puck had inflicted across 46 minutes.

Game 3 - Team Liquid win in 47 minutes

Game 3 was the longest and most strategically significant game of the series. miCKe on Morphling posted a 14/3/9 KDA and 33,200 net worth - his Morphling's ability replication giving Liquid the late-game tactical flexibility that GamerLegion's burst-focused system could not overcome in the closing stages.

The defining moment arrived at the 40-minute mark when Liquid secured a critical double Roshan advantage - taking both the Cheese and Aghanim's Scepter from consecutive Roshan kills. The double objective advantage gave Liquid 2 additional tactical tools that broke GamerLegion's high-ground defence before their buyback resources were sufficient to prevent the barracks loss.
